Q: Is 228,836 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 228,836 is not a prime number.

Why is 228,836 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 228836 can be evenly divided by 1 2 4 19 38 76 3,011 6,022 12,044 57,209 114,418 and 228,836, with no remainder.

Since 228,836 cannot be divided by just 1 and 228,836, it is not a prime number.
